    What is Dr. Lisa Ryan's specialty?

    Dr. Ryan is a Hospitalist near Santa Maria, CA. Hospitalists are physicians dedicated primarily to the general medical care of hospitalized patients. Their roles encompass patient care, education, research, and leadership within the field of Hospital Medicine.     Is this Dr. Lisa Ryan aff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Ryan is affiliated with Dignity Health - Marian Regional Medical Center which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
